Jan. 12, 2024, 11:13 a.m. | Sibelius Seraphini

DEV Community dev.to




Introduction


Mutual Transport Layer Security (mTLS) is a security protocol that provides encryption, authentication, and data integrity for communications over a computer network, such as the Internet. mTLS is an extension of the Transport Layer Security (TLS) protocol, and it adds the concept of mutual authentication, meaning both the client and the server authenticate each other during the establishment of a secure connection.


It makes sure only the known clients consume server APIs.


You can read the RFC here https://datatracker.ietf.org/doc/html/rfc8705 …

authenticate authentication client communications computer concept data data integrity encryption extension integrity internet introduction mtls mutual authentication network node protocol security server tls transport transport layer security

Information Security Engineers

@ D. E. Shaw Research | New York City

Technology Security Analyst

@ Halton Region | Oakville, Ontario, Canada

Senior Cyber Security Analyst

@ Valley Water | San Jose, CA

Senior - Penetration Tester

@ Deloitte | Madrid, España

Associate Cyber Incident Responder

@ Highmark Health | PA, Working at Home - Pennsylvania

Senior Insider Threat Analyst

@ IT Concepts Inc. | Woodlawn, Maryland, United States